- 高(tall; high; tower; tall building)
A tall tower reaching high is drawn with a roof, gate, and stacked foundation layers piled on top of each other.
lit. to be in a high location, overlooking the scene below (idiom)
He always looks down on others with a condescending attitude.
fig. to occupy a commanding position
He always looks down on people with a condescending attitude.
to assume a haughty attitude
